ABSTRACT:
A magnetic recording medium comprises a nonmagnetic support and a magnetic recording layer containing a ferromagnetic powder which is provided on the support. The magnetic recording layer contains a binder resin having a acid residue or a salt thereof and a fatty acid ester compound having the formula (I): ##STR1## wherein R is a hydrocarbon group having 11-21 carbon atoms, R.sup.1 is hydrogen atom or a hydrocarbon group having 1-3 carbon atoms, and R.sup.2 and R.sup.3 are the same or different and each is a hydrocarbon group having 1-8 carbon atoms. The total number of carbon atoms contained in R.sup.1, R.sup.2 and R.sup.3 being not less than 3 carbon atoms. Alternatively, the fatty acid ester can be coated on the magnetic layer.
